For next year, the training allocation for the sales organization at Varnell Systems will increase modestly to cover the new Cobalt Pitch certification track. Each regional team should plan for two offsite sessions and one product deep-dive on the Lanthor platform. Submit headcount estimates to the planning desk by end of month so finance can lock the figures. Travel for training will come from the same pool, so budget conservatively. Before finalizing your submissions, note the confidential planning item below.

management briefing: The pricing group signed off on a budget of $195.6 million for Project Quenir.

### Runbook: InkMill Markdown Pipeline — Renderer Stall

If rendered previews stop updating, first check the InkMill worker queue depth; a stall above five minutes means the sanitizer stage is wedged. Drain the queue with `inkmill drain --safe`, then restart workers one at a time to preserve cache warmth. Record the restart in the incident log, and include the build token printed below.

trace token, bawig-yageg: htk6_3563df

Minutes — Quarterly Cash-Flow Session, Bramleigh & Co.

Quick summary for the incoming director: Q2 forecast looks healthier than feared. Receivables caught up after the Welland account settled, and Josef trimmed warehouse costs by 3%. We're still cautious on the Harrowfield expansion spend. Full model lives in the finance drive. Context for the numbers sits in the note right below.

board note of tagug-hahag: Praionax Logistics is in early talks to buy Julaxek Group for about $36.3 million. The Julmir launch date is March 1, and nothing goes to the press before then.

Handover — Safe Lock Replacement

Marit: Vexlock tech swapped the lock on the records safe this morning. Old cylinder is bagged and sealed for return to Halbrant Security. New combination set, tested twice. Audit sheet is in the tray. The sealed cylinder goes out by courier tomorrow; the hand-over instruction for the courier is as follows.

handover note for bahap-hawep: the kasael norius courier leaves the norius briys silax ledger at gate 8290 under passcode 481913